The Bustling Life of Figaro: A Lyrical Journey Through Rossini's Barber

The aria "Largo al factotum" from Gioacchino Antonio Rossini's opera "The Barber of Seville" is one of the most famous and energetic pieces in the operatic repertoire. Sung by the character Figaro, a barber, it is a vivacious and boastful presentation of his role in the city of Seville. The lyrics depict Figaro as the go-to man for all the town's needs, from haircuts to secret messages. He is proud of his work and revels in the constant demand for his services, which keeps him busy from dawn until dusk.

Figaro's self-assured and lively character is conveyed through the repetition of his own name and the exuberant 'la la la's that punctuate the aria. The song is a celebration of his industriousness and the essential role he plays in the daily life of the city. The repeated mentions of his tools and tasks underscore his professional pride and the respect he commands from everyone, regardless of their social standing.

The aria is not just a character piece but also a reflection of the social fabric of the time, where a skilled tradesman could enjoy a certain level of fame and influence. Figaro's character is a bridge between different layers of society, and his song is a testament to the bustling life of a city and the people who keep it running. The joyous tone and rapid-fire delivery of the lyrics make it a showcase piece for baritones, demonstrating vocal agility and charismatic stage presence.
